New Roxburghe House, Aberdeen

Client:

Cost:
Completed:
Grampian NHS Trust/Macmillan Cancer Relief
£3,400,000
June 2004

Designed in association with Jack Sinclair

Due to the closure of the existing Roxburghe House outside Aberdeen, a new building was required close to the existing Infirmary campus. This greenfield site was to be shared with another Trust facility allowing economies in infrastructure. New Roxburghe House exploits its setting and orientation to maximise the quality of environment for patients, their relatives and staff.

Facilities include: Day Care, Inpatient Accommodation, Education and Administration in a building of some quality with enormous attention to detail and careful selection of materials. Art work was commissioned for various locations from local artists.
